Has anyone carried on the 16oz aluminum bottles of beer? The policy states 2 six packs, 12oz, but I think maybe because that's the norm for the glass bottles. They sell the 16oz on board, so I thought it would be ok, but just want to make sure and see if anyone else had any issues.
 
Has anyone carried on the 16oz aluminum bottles of beer? The policy states 2 six packs, 12oz, but I think maybe because that's the norm for the glass bottles. They sell the 16oz on board, so I thought it would be ok, but just want to make sure and see if anyone else had any issues.
I believe DCL is holding to their maximum numbers & sizes in the alcohol policy. I do know that you can't take 4 smaller bottles of wine (still totaling, or less than, the 1500ml max allowed) - you can only take 2 bottles, and each bottle can be no larger than 750 ml.

I would think the same applies to the "6 beers of no larger than 12oz each" criteria.
 

My brothers and DH were involved in a beer exchange on board the Fantasy in Feb. One of my brothers just didn't consider that ounces would be an issue and brought 6 x 16oz, while my other brother and DH brought 6 x 12oz. He crossed his fingers...and no issues at the port. Of course that's just anecdotal and what happened on Feb 13, they might be clamping down more now, or maybe he just got lucky that day.
